10. The Hurricane
Triple H won't have to worry about scheduling or owt like that to bring in the Hurricane, since Gregory Helms already works in WWE as a road agent.
"Gregger, once you're done telling somebody to slow it down and grab a chin lock, could you put the mask on and then get the f*ck out of there in a few minutes?"
It's a cheap suggestion, and possibly a lazy one - the Hurricane character has already done the surprise cameo bit in 2018, lasting just 45 seconds before his elimination at the hands of John Cena. To underscore how creatively bankrupt WWE is/was, he also entered the 2021 match. He lasted just 30 seconds before being eliminated by Bobby Lashley and Big E.
This three-year cycle indicates that the Hurricane won't actually enter the match this year, though it's close enough - but is Triple H really as unimaginative as the man under whom he studied for a quarter of a century?
